HR Executive: HR Executives play a crucial role in implementing DEI policies and creating inclusive work environments. They focus on talent management, recruitment, and employee relations while ensuring diversity, equity, and inclusion are at the forefront of their strategies. 2. DEI Consultant: DEI Consultants work with organizations to assess their current diversity and inclusion practices while implementing solutions to bridge gaps and create a more inclusive workplace culture. 3. Diversity Manager: Diversity Managers are responsible for overseeing an organization's diversity and inclusion initiatives. They develop and implement strategies that promote diversity, address discrimination and bias, and foster a more inclusive workplace. 4. Inclusion Strategist: Inclusion Strategists focus on driving organizational change by promoting inclusivity in decision-making, communication, and collaboration. They create policies and practices that enable every employee to feel valued, respected, and part of a cohesive team.
